Get Affordable Health Insurance for Your Growing Family with Covered California

Ellen by Ellen July 24, 2025July 29, 2025

Covered California is offering a special-enrollment period for parents who have recently had a baby or adopted a child, allowing them to get quality health insurance for their growing family and potentially qualify for financial help to lower their monthly premiums.

Disaster Loan Program for Fire-Impacted Small Businesses in the Altadena Burn Area

Ellen by Ellen May 12, 2025May 12, 2025

The L.A. County Board of Supervisors and L.A. County Development Authority have launched the Altadena Disaster Relief Small Business Loan Program to provide up to $75,000 in loans to small businesses in the area affected by the Eaton Fire.

California, World’s 5th largest Economy, Sues Trump Over Unlawful Tariffs and Illegal Use of IEEPA

Ellen by Ellen April 18, 2025April 18, 2025

California Attorney General Rob Bonta and Governor Gavin Newsom have filed a lawsuit against President Trump’s unlawful use of power to impose tariffs and direct the Department of Homeland Security and Customs and Border Patrol to implement and enforce those tariffs without the consent of Congress.

“How We Fight Back”: Rep. Pete Aguilar Meets With IE Black Leaders

Ellen by Ellen February 25, 2025February 25, 2025

Congressman Pete Aguilar hosted a roundtable discussion at New Hope Family Life Center to address concerns over the Trump Administration’s Executive Orders and to discuss a three-tiered approach to push back against the Trump agenda, including the passage of the ADPPA, leveraging the courts, and engaging the community.

America’s Black Think Tank, Joint Center for Political and Economic Studies, Responds to Unprecedented Removal of EEOC Commissioners

Ellen by Ellen February 2, 2025February 2, 2025

President Donald Trump has fired two Democratic EEOC commissioners and NLRB Member Gwynne Wilcox, leaving the EEOC without a quorum and potentially undermining its ability to protect workers from discrimination.

Trump Order to Immediately Halt Federal Aid Sparks Chaos, Concern, Controversy and Confusion

Ellen by Ellen January 29, 2025January 29, 2025

President Donald J. Trump has ordered a temporary pause of all federal aid, including grants, loans and financial assistance, which could impact vulnerable communities and programs such as victims of domestic violence, homeless shelters, child care assistance and more.
